Toxicity Testing in the 21st Century and Alternative Methods

Data:26/11/2010

Toxicity testing is posing increasing challenges tohealth care, industry, the research community, as well as the society as a whole. The complexity of issues at stake is matched by the recognition of theoretical, operational, methodological, and economical constraints that may hamper the efficacy of current procedures in toxicity testing. Likewise, the same constraints have been a powerful drive for the development of new methods, technologies, and scientific approaches to tackle difficulties and overcome bottlenecks.

Building up on recent advances in bio-medicine and biotechnology, the US National Research Council has issued a report entitled “Toxicity testing in the 21st century - A vision and a strategy”, describing a transformative paradigm shift in toxicity testing, “...(1) to provide broad coverage of chemicals, chemical mixtures, outcomes, and life stages, (2) to reduce the cost and time of testing, (3) to use fewer animals and cause minimal suffering in the animals used, and (4) to develop a more robust scientific basis for assessing health effects of environmental agents.”.

This workshop is intended to foster discussions aimed at supporting thinking, research activities and action in the area of toxicity testing, in a perspective of alternative strategies based on the paradigm shift from analysis of apical end-points in animal system towards a clarification of toxicity pathways using cells or cell lines.
